Local Clinical Integration

Tailored for the Dutch Healthcare Infrastructure (NVZ & NFU Standards)

The Netherlands possesses one of Western Europe’s most rigorously regulated healthcare ecosystems. Operating under the stringent oversight of the Inspectie Gezondheidszorg en Jeugd (IGJ) and adhering strictly to the Arbowet (Dutch Working Conditions Act), Dutch hospitals and clinics demand safety engineered sharps devices that virtually eliminate accidental needle-stick injuries (NSIs).

As a premier CE-certified supplier, Sterimed Group provides safety hypodermic needles, blood collection systems, trocars, and central venous access sets specifically formatted for integration into Dutch hospital procurement workflows (such as Santeon, NFU academic centers, and NVZ general hospital groups).

  • EU Sharps Directive 2010/32/EU Compliance: Integrated passive and active safety lock mechanisms that trigger irreversibly before skin extraction.
  • Zero-Tolerance NSI Protocols: Shielded cannulae meeting Dutch occupational safety guidelines for nurses and clinical staff in high-volume trauma centers.
  • Phthalate & Latex-Free Formulations: Biocompatible, medical-grade polymer compositions that conform to Dutch environmental healthcare guidelines (Green Deal Zorg 3.0).

Dutch Clinical Operational Context

In Dutch healthcare facilities (such as Amsterdam UMC, Erasmus MC, or regional Topclinical Hospital Care centers), procurement teams require medical device manufacturers to supply complete technical dossiers, including EUDAMED registration codes, ISO 10993 biocompatibility testing data, and validated Ethylene Oxide (EO) residual reports per ISO 11135 guidelines.

Market Intelligence

Key Healthcare & Medical Device Trends in the Netherlands (2025–2030)

Strategic insights for medical equipment distributors and hospital purchasing syndicates navigating the evolving Dutch medical supply chain.

1. Accelerating EU MDR (2017/745) Enforcement

The Dutch Ministry of Health, Welfare and Sport (VWS) strictly enforces MDR compliance. Importers and distributors in Rotterdam, Amsterdam, and Utrecht no longer accept transitional legacy devices without verified CE certificates under Regulation (EU) 2017/745, robust Post-Market Surveillance (PMS) systems, and UDI (Unique Device Identification) barcoding.

2. "Green Deal Zorg 3.0" Sustainability Demands

Dutch healthcare procurement is heavily driving decarbonization and waste reduction. Hospitals actively favor suppliers offering minimized blister packaging, recyclable outer cartons, PVC-free fluid conduits, and manufacturing facilities powered by renewable energy—criteria fully integrated into Sterimed's ESG production roadmap.

3. Shift Toward Outpatient & Home Infusion (Buurtzorg Model)

With patient care increasingly transitioning from inpatient hospital beds to community care settings (the Dutch Juiste Zorg op de Juiste Plek initiative), demand is surging for intuitive, self-sheathing safety needles and vascular catheters usable by home-visiting nursing teams without specialized disposal equipment.

Are your safety needles fully compliant with Dutch Arbowet and EU Sharps Directive 2010/32/EU?
Yes. All Sterimed safety needle devices feature built-in, irreversible safety locking mechanisms (either passive automatic activation or single-handed active activation) specifically engineered to satisfy EU Directive 2010/32/EU and the Dutch Working Conditions Act (Arbowet), effectively protecting healthcare workers from accidental sharps injuries.
What documentation do you provide for EU MDR (2017/745) registration in the Netherlands?
We provide comprehensive technical files for Dutch regulatory audits, including EU Declarations of Conformity under Regulation (EU) 2017/745, ISO 13485 certification, ISO 10993 biocompatibility test reports, EO sterilization validation reports (ISO 11135), and UDI-DI identification numbers for EUDAMED registration.

What sterilization validation standard is applied to your medical needle and cannula products?
Our products are terminally sterilised using Ethylene Oxide (EO) in accordance with ISO 11135 standards. Routine biological indicator monitoring and gas residual testing guarantee residual levels far below mandatory EU safe limits, ensuring complete sterility and patient safety.
